The Limited Edition Knotty Pine Tele® Thinline features a combination of the finest hand-selected woods, custom components and master craftsmanship only found in the Fender Custom Shop. A chambered and roasted pine body and knotty pine top with f-hole deliver steadfast tone with enduring resonance, all with the exquisite look of brown-shell top binding and rope purfling. A roasted 2A birdseye maple neck with round-lam rosewood fingerboard features a ’60-style oval “C” back-shape, 9.5” fingerboard radius and 21 narrow tall frets.
Hand-wound Loaded Nocaster pickups feature three-way switching and Fat ’50s Tele® wiring, which creates stronger tone with a transparent bloom and minimizes treble loss that typically occurs when rolling back volume. Other features include a brown-shell Caballo Tono pickguard, ’58-’63 Tele bridge with compensated RSD saddles, vintage-style tuning machines, bone nut and a wing string tree. Also includes deluxe hardshell case, strap and certificate of authenticity.
